titleOfInvention Method of obtaining zeolite type lsm-5
abstract A METHOD FOR OBTAINING A ZEOLITE TYPE L5 M5 by reacting at 150-200 ° C a reaction mixture consisting of a source of silicon dioxide, a source of alumina, alkali and a dihydric alcohol, with a polar ratio of components: SiOg / AgjO 40-120 Me O / SiO 0 , 1-0.25 K (OH) 2 / Ae203 10-50 -HjO / Me O-10-1000 where Me is an alkali metal; R (OH) 2 is a dihydric alcohol, characterized in that, in order to increase the phase purity of the product, S as a dihydric alcohol is used 1,6-gx xdiol or tetramethyl ethylene glycol, or 2,2-dimethyl-1, 3-propanediol, or 1, 12-dode Candiol. .
